Output 03cbf7c24c6e22fc590bea3df9c0fe5a70fe080549a3109756ce09ced1390d66:1

value
108279483
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da816e15350152ad4d224c08d5a15dbb4fb9ffd8 OP_EQUAL
address
3McNHKNhoRbcRezXEUuoVca4LWvPN8KKow
transaction
03cbf7c24c6e22fc590bea3df9c0fe5a70fe080549a3109756ce09ced1390d66
confirmations
287060
spent
true